Islam Awareness Week
BU will be celebrating Islam Awareness Week from Monday, Feb. 1 to Friday, Feb. 5.
Presented by BU's Muslim Student's Association, the week will feature five speakers throughout the week. Topics of informative lectures will include personal experiences in Gaza, misconceptions in Islam, the message of the Qu'ran, women in Islam and the Islamic perspective of Jesus and Mohammad. Visiting Scholar at BU
Andre L. Delbecq, McCarthy University Professor at Santa Clara University, will be presenting two lectures to BU this winter. On Wednesday, Feb. 10 at 7 p.m., he will speak about "Spiritual Practices of Leaders in Turbulent Settings".
On Thursday, Feb. 11 at 12:20 p.m., he will present "The Seductions of Power and Leadership Distortion". Both speeches will be given in Scholl 101. Contact Abbott Hugh Anderson at ext. 6029 for more information.
Video Conferences
Through the effort and cooperation of BU and the Freedom Calls Foundation, families are able to hold half-hour video conferences with loved ones in Iraq for free.
